Consciousness remains the model for knowledge in the sense of what can be directly taken in, worn from the inside, embodied, but it is just in this sense that reason teaches us that consciousness is deficient, that the event of experience exceeds any model of self-transparency, this being the only kind of knowing that consciousness purports to be. And indeed, the findings of scientific inquiry exceed the results of reasoning in the same way. Consciousness however puts itself forward as still being able, in rare moments, to inhabit models of itself embedded inside a structured unconscious, something wholly other to itself. It strives towards that in the belief that if only it can get it exactly right a hidden door will open within, as under an 'open sesame'.
